Psalm 95:10
For forty years I was angry with that generation, and I said, “They are a people whose hearts go astray, and they have not known My ways.”
King James Version
Forty years long was I grieved with this generation, and said, It is a people that do err in their heart, and they have not known my ways:
World English Bible
Forty long years I was grieved with that generation, and said, “They are a people who err in their heart. They have not known my ways.”
American Standard Version
Forty years long was I grieved with that generation, And said, It is a people that do err in their heart, And they have not known my ways:
Geneva Bible 1599
Fourtie yeeres haue I contended with this generation, and said, They are a people that erre in heart, for they haue not knowen my wayes.
Darby Translation
Forty years was I grieved with the generation, and said, It is a people that do err in their heart, and they have not known my ways;
Young's Literal Translation
Forty years I am weary of the generation, And I say, 'A people erring in heart — they! And they have not known My ways:'
Bible in Basic English
For forty years I was angry with this generation, and said, They are a people whose hearts are turned away from me, for they have no knowledge of my ways;
